                             SUMMARY
 
The following summary is not prepared by the sponsors of the
measure and is not a part of the body thereof subject to
consideration by the Legislative Assembly. It is an editor's
brief statement of the essential features of the measure.
 
  Directs Department of Transportation to   { - create
registration plate recognizing - }   { + provide for issuance of
customized registration plates to + } recipients of Congressional
Medal of Honor.
    { - Appropriates moneys to department for purpose of
initiating Congressional Medal of Honor registration plate
program. - }
 
                        A BILL FOR AN ACT
Relating to registration plates for Congressional Medal of Honor
  recipients.
Be It Enacted by the People of the State of Oregon:
  SECTION 1.  { + Section 2 of this 2007 Act is added to and made
a part of the Oregon Vehicle Code. + }
  SECTION 2.  { + (1) The Department of Transportation shall
provide for issuance of registration plates for a motor vehicle
registered under ORS 803.420 (1) or (9)(a), in a manner
consistent with this section, to motor vehicle owners who qualify
for the plates as Congressional Medal of Honor recipients under
subsection (2) this section.
  (2) A person who is a Congressional Medal of Honor recipient
qualifies for registration plates under this section if the
person provides the department with a certificate from the United
States Department of Veterans Affairs attesting to the person's
status as a Congressional Medal of Honor recipient.
  (3) Registration plates issued under this section shall be
considered customized registration plates for purposes of the fee
required in ORS 805.250.
  (4) The department may not issue registration plates for a
motor vehicle under this section if another motor vehicle owned
by the applicant has been issued registration plates under this
section.
  (5) The registration plates issued under this section shall:
  (a) Be issued with a unique background design determined by the
department;
  (b) Be issued with a specific configuration as determined by
the department;
  (c) Contain the words 'Medal of Honor';
  (d) Contain the image of the Congressional Medal of Honor; and
  (e) Meet the requirements for registration plates under ORS
803.535.
  (6) If there is a transfer of interest in the motor vehicle to
which the registration plate under this section is assigned, or
if the motor vehicle is totaled and not reconstructed, the motor
vehicle owner shall remove the registration plate. The
Congressional Medal of Honor recipient may retain the
registration plate, but the registration plate may not be placed
on any other motor vehicle unless the registration plate is
transferred as set forth in subsection (7) of this section.
  (7) If the motor vehicle owner qualifies for the registration
plates under subsection (2) of this section, the department may
transfer registration plates issued under this section to another
motor vehicle registered under ORS 803.420 (1) or (9)(a), as set
forth in ORS 805.242.
  (8) The department shall cancel any registration plates issued
under this section if the department determines that the motor
vehicle is owned by a person who does not qualify for the
registration plates under subsection (2) of this section or that
the motor vehicle is not registered under ORS 803.420 (1) or
(9)(a).
  (9) The department may adopt rules necessary to carry out the
provisions of this section. + }
